And the winner is Thom4782! Thanks for your guidance.

I took off the airbag a couple of days ago and both horn wires looked good. Today I decided to completely disassemble the entire steering column, and after what has to be the weirdest failure I've ever seen it turns out the conductors of a horn wire were broken, but enough wire insulation remained to make it look connected.

Why the honking worked with ignition off (and wire broken), but not ignition on completely escapes me particularly as the the ignition wiring was disconnected, but there it is.

The seeming correlation between removing the vent and the horn working had to be pure chance.

The only electrical connection in the ignition assembly was the two little wires just above the ignition tumbler.

In any event Thom4782 is right, if the horn honks with ignition off but not on, even if the wires look good, likely they aint!
